GSM vs WS
GSM: Ferroglobe is a leading global producer of silicon metal and specialty alloys used in the automotive, construction, and electronics industries. WS: Worthington Steel is a leading steel processor providing value-added flat-rolled steel and electrical lamination solutions for the automotive and construction industries.
